Lily’s Pad Rescue takes in bulldogs of all kinds that are medically challenged with issues ranging from Spina Bifida (SB), Intervertebral Disk Disease (IVDD), Swimmer’s Syndrome to rehabilitate them (if necessary) and rehome. They are then placed with loving foster families until their forever home is found. Our ultimate goal for any of our rescues is to find them a loving and caring forever home that accepts them unconditionally. If you are interested in giving your heart to a very special pup, the first step is to complete an application. If you are not local to the dog’s foster, but you are the right family for one of these pups, then we will work with a our rescue partners to complete the home inspection and work with a transport team to get him or her to you. We would also Zoom, Skype or FaceTime with you to see your environment in real time. The only thing that may not be able to occur is the meet and greet with the pup, unless you were willing to come to us. You will have post adoption support by our Adoption Support team members.

ADOPTION PROCESS

  1. Fall in love with one of our available dogs!!

  2. Go to our website to fill out our online adoption application at: www.lilyspadrescue.org/adoption-form.

  3. Your application will be reviewed and, if approved, you will be contacted for a telephone or Zoom interview.

  4. If both parties agree to move forward, a meet and greet (if local) will be scheduled. Your references will be contacted and a home check set up by one of our team members. If out of state, then we will utilize our rescue partners and transport team.

  5. An adoption contract will be completed, adoption fee donated and then based on your location, your dog will be delivered to or picked up by you.

OWNER SURRENDER

Lily’s Pad Rescue does take in owner surrender dogs. We understand that special needs dogs require extensive resources ranging from medical care, diet, all the way to the daily care required for a diapered or differently abled dog. Filling out this form does NOT guarantee that the rescue will be able to take on your dog. We are a foster based organization and only have a certain number of spaces available at any given time.

PAD SANCTUARY

In some situations, it is best for animals to join the Pad Sanctuary program. This program is in place for senior dogs, those with significant medical issues, or those that may have lost the only human they’ve ever known. Sanctuary dogs are able to live out their life with joy and gratitude at the Pad or in a Pawspice foster home. This program exists by the support of our donors.
